Regulatory Requirements in South Carolina, SC

South Carolina, like many states, has specific regulatory requirements for professional licenses, including those for lawyers. In the legal field, maintaining compliance with the South Carolina Bar Association’s rules and regulations is essential. Lawyers practicing in South Carolina must hold an active license issued by the state’s Supreme Court. It is the responsibility of HR professionals to ensure that the legal team’s licenses are current and in good standing.
